Zero Waste Travel

Zero waste is a philosophy that is growing in popularity.

It is a lifestyle that focuses on dramatically reducing the amount of waste that hits the landfills, incinerators, or ocean by means of responsible consumption. The zero waste philosophy applies to travel as well.

And with our rate of garbage-producing habits, this is a welcome change. The total waste that we dump on our planet each year is staggering. Visit The World Counts to check out some jaw-dropping stats on this subject.

But the good news is, we want to change! And the travel industry is no exception. This year (2019) the world’s first zero-waste travel safari will kick off.

Introducing Natural Habitat’s zero-waste safari kicking off this summer in Yellowstone Country. From the moment you book your trip to the last day steps have been taken to reduce your footprint. Their goal is to set a new standard in the travel industry proving that is is possible to operate on a zero waste itinerary.
